Super Eagles Resume Training For Argentina Clash

The Super Eagles will restart training on Saturday at their Essentuki camp ahead of their make or mar final World Cup group tie with Argentina on Tuesday.

Nigeria rebounded from a 2-0 lose to Croatia in their first game to defeat Iceland by the same margin on Friday.

In a tweet on their handle, the three-time African champions thanked Nigerians for their suport as well as criticisms.

They also vowed to work harder as the face the South Americans who need a win to secure passage to the next round.

“We thank you for your support, positive & constructive criticisms. They played a major role in our return to winning ways,” the Super Eagles tweeted on Saturday.

“Now, the real hard work begins.
“We’re back on the pitch at 4.45pm for an open training session today.
#SoarSuperEagles #Team9jaStrong.”
